
Training out of Han Academy and IndoGym, Abro “The Black Komodo” Fernandes, 29, of Indonesia and Timor Leste has earned his first victory in ONE Championship. He was one of the winners at “ONE: Dawn of Valor,” which took place at the Istora Gelora Bung Karno in Jakarta, Indonesia on October 25, 2019.
“ONE: Dawn of Valor” featured 13 mixed martial arts bouts and three ONE Super Series contests, which are two kickboxing contests and one Muay Thai fight. In the fifth bout of the evening, Fernandes competed in an MMA bout in the flyweight division against Rudy “The Golden Boy” Agustian, 34, of Indonesia.
Yoshinori Umeki served as the referee. Agustian found success on the feet early but by the middle of the second round, Fernandes began to overpower his opponent and took control of the contest.
Agustian could not keep Fernandes off him for the remainder of the bout as the latter threatened with various submissions and did damage with ground-and-pound. After three five-minute rounds, the flyweight bout was left in the hands of the judges.
In the end, Coste raised the hand of Fernandes. The Han Academy and IndoGym representative was declared the winner via unanimous decision.
Winning at “ONE: Dawn of Valor” improved the professional MMA record of Fernandes to 8 wins and 2 losses. On the other hand, Agustian now has 7 wins and 4 losses.
Including Indonesia and Timor Leste, 15 other countries were represented at “ONE: Dawn of Valor.” The others were Argentina, Australia, Brazil, China, Japan, Kyrgyzstan, Myanmar, the Netherlands, New Zealand, the Philippines, Sweden, Tajikistan and the United States.
Agustian and Fernandes were among the 10 fighters who represented Indonesia. The latter solely represented Timor Leste.
